Key Trends Shaping the Future of Global Export Markets
The global export market is undergoing rapid transformations driven by various trends that influence how businesses operate. Understanding these trends is crucial for manufacturers and suppliers aiming to navigate future opportunities in the global marketplace.
Increased Demand for Sustainable Products
As consumers become more environmentally conscious, the demand for sustainable products is rising. Manufacturers who can adapt their products and practices to meet these expectations will have a competitive advantage in the global export market. This shift towards sustainability is not just a trend; it is becoming a fundamental aspect of business strategy.
Technological Advancements
Technology continues to reshape the global export landscape. Innovations in logistics, such as drone delivery and AI-powered supply chain management, are making it easier for manufacturers to reach international customers. Moreover, e-commerce platforms are facilitating seamless transactions, enabling exporters to connect with buyers worldwide.
Geopolitical Factors
Geopolitical factors, including trade agreements and tariffs, significantly impact global export markets. Manufacturers must stay informed about changing regulations and trade policies that could affect their operations. Being proactive in understanding these dynamics can help businesses navigate potential challenges.
Shifts in Consumer Behavior
Consumer preferences are shifting, with a growing emphasis on personalization and unique offerings. Manufacturers must adapt their export strategies to cater to these preferences, focusing on niche markets and customized products that resonate with specific audiences.
Global Supply Chain Resilience
The COVID-19 pandemic highlighted the vulnerabilities in global supply chains. As businesses look to the future, building resilience through diversified sourcing and flexible logistics solutions will be crucial. Manufacturers should focus on creating agile supply chains that can withstand disruptions.
